How they compare
Netherlands currently reports 116,886 against 98,920 in Poland, a difference of 17,966.
That makes Netherlands's figure about 1.2 times Poland's.
Across all 24 years both countries report, Netherlands has been ahead every year.
Netherlands ranks 6th and Poland ranks 7th of 35 countries.
Netherlands has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Netherlands | Poland |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 61,146 | 31,684 | 29,462 | Netherlands |
| 2010s | 82,874 | 48,851 | 34,023 | Netherlands |
| 2020s | 105,565 | 67,645 | 37,920 | Netherlands |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
